📍 How it ended

France experienced a heatwave that prompted red alerts and crisis talks as temperatures climbed toward 40C. The government restricted outdoor sports and public alcohol consumption, including at a music festival, while President Macron called for vigilance.

The story quieted without a definitive conclusion in the coverage.

The brief

France is currently experiencing a heatwave as part of a broader trend of climbing temperatures across Western Europe. In France, temperatures are expected to hit 40C.

Coverage from Reuters and Le Monde.fr indicates that the French government is holding crisis talks and attempting to manage the situation without appearing overwhelmed by the climate crisis. France 24 and Euronews.com further highlight the regional nature of the extreme heat.

Future developments depend on whether temperatures continue to climb across Western Europe as the region braces for further extreme heat.
